Air Conditioning Unit
The air conditioning unit houses the evaporator, heater matrix and their temperature sensors. The unit also incorporates two servo motor operated air distribution flaps which regulate airflow to the front footwells and the quantity of airflow through the cool air bypass (air which by-passes heater matrix) up to the upper air distribution box (ADB)
When the front footwell flap is open, air is ducted to the footwell area via the lower air distribution duct(LADD) and front footwell duct. The LADD is clipped to the bottom of the air conditioning unit case and the front foot ducts clipped onto the outlets of the LADD.
Condensate (water) which forms on the evaporator fins is drained out of the unit case through two drains located either side of the unit underneath the evaporator The liquid is routed to the vehicle exterior via flexible tubes which are located behind the firewall heatshield.
